hedging = when you avoid disagreeing directly i take your point = when you agree, but you not really i understand what you're saying = when you understand what someone has said, but you don't agree with it i see/know what you mean = when you understand what someone says i hear where you're coming from on this = i know what you mean can i come in here? = can i interrupt you politely? if i can just stop you for a moment = can i come in here? sorry to interrupt you = can i interrupt you? as we were saying earlier = to refer back to what was said earlier to go bak to what x was saying earlier = as x was saying earlier to go back to what i was just saying = to go back to what i've said are you saying that ...? = to check that you understand what someone has said are you suggesting that ... ? = to check if you understand are yoy implying that ..? = are you saying that...? if i understand you correctly = if i follow you reach agreement = when people agree to reach an agreement about something = when people agree fully on a subject come to a consensus = something that most people can agree with to compromise, to find a compromise = an agreement where people accept less than they wanted at first a disagreement = something in particular that you disagree with we're running out of time = when you close a meeting we're going to have to stop here = when the meeting is being closed go over what's been said = when you sum up the meeting both sides of the argument = all the opinions about the subject sum it up = when you say everything that has been said in a short way
